Краткое описание серии IT-M3900C
IT-M3900B regenerative power system feature two-in-one, which could use as a bidirectional DC power supply, also act as an independent regenerative load. One-button-switch between source and load mode, a unique and decisive feature for the user groups that works in different applications such as battery, PV energy storage, electric vehicle, Green energy and some ATE fields.

Особенности серии IT-M3900C
♦ One button switch between source and load on front panel
♦ Compact design, 1U@6kW, 2U@12kW
♦ Voltage range: 10~1500V
♦ Current range: -720A~1020A
♦ Power range: ±12kW
♦ Bidirectional energy flow between the DUT and the grid, current seamless switching
♦ Master/slave parallel connection with parallel technology - keep good performance while power extension*1
♦ Efficient power regeneration - reduce cost of electricity and cooling
♦ CC/CV priority
♦ Adjustable output impedance
♦ Battery charge and discharge test
♦ Battery simulation
♦ Partial pre-compliant with LV123, LV148, DIN40839,ISO-16750-2, SAEJ1113-11,LV124 and ISO21848 automotive testing standards
♦ Support solar panel I-V curves simulation*2
♦ Slope of voltage, current and power is settable
♦ Simulation of dynamic driving conditions, up to 10 million points
♦ 8 operation modes under Source mode:CC/CV/CW/CR/CC+CV/CV+CR/CR+CC/CC+CV+CW+CR
Multiple protection:
♦ OVP / ±OCP / ±OPP / OTP /voltage transient drop protection/anti-islanding/power grid detection/pre-charge
♦ Built-in USB/CAN/LAN/digital IO interfaces, Optional GPIB/Analog&RS232
*1. If parallel connection >6 units, pls. contact ITECH for details
*2. Not available for 10V models
Преимущества серии IT-M3900C
One button switch, bidirectional power & Regenerative load
Different from other bidirectional power supplies, IT-M3900B series is a regenerative power system
which combines two devices into a 1U unit. It is both a bidirectional DC power supply and also a regenerative DC electronic load. You can switch between Source and Load with one button on the front panel.IT-M3900B not only saves space and equipment purchasing cost for you, but also enables you to connect DUT easily. It can switch seamlessly between source and sink mode fast and continuously, which avoids voltage or current overshoot effectively. IT-M3900B can be well applied to battery test, cell packaging equipment test, battery protection board test, etc.
Battery simulation function
IT-M3900B unique bidirectional design and variable output impedence makes it easy for the users to set voltage/capacity/internal resistance/SOC quickly to define battery matrix quickly from the front panel, to simulate the charge/discharge characteristics of battery and assist with other tests. ITECH provides optional BSS2000 battery simulation software, then users can self-define the battery curve by setting common parameters, also can set battery initial capacity to verify the DUT characteristics under different battery
status. Meanwhile, BSS2000 supports importing matlab battery matrix or CSV. file with battery charging and discharging curve, so as to simulate real battery charge and discharge characteristics.
